A solid has a structure in which X atoms are located at cubic corners of a unit cell, O atoms are at the edge centres and Y atoms at cube centre. Then the formula of a compound is X a Y b O c . If two atoms of are missing from any of two edge centres per unit cell, then the molecular formula is X x Y y O z . Then, find the value of (x+y+z)−(a+b+c).
